The Energy Employees Occupational Illness Compensation Program, adopted by Congress in 2000, was intended to aid employees who got sick from radiation in their Cold War-era jobs. The Energy Employees Occupational Illness Compensation Program Act of 2000 instituted a new program that covers employees, contractors, and subcontractors of the Department of Energy (DOE) for exposure to beryllium and the contraction of chronic beryllium disease.
